His Secret Highland Bride

His Secret Highland Bride

Author: Allison B. Hanson

Publisher: Entangled: Amara

Published: 2024-05-13

Total Pages: 279

ISBN-13: 1649376359

DOWNLOAD EBOOK

Fans of Heather McCollum and Keira Montclair will love this tale of warring clans, a braw Highlander, and a secret none of them saw coming. It’s been five years since Shane MacPherson stepped foot on his clan’s lands. Still haunted from years at war and the painful ache of loss, duty has called once again...and with it, his obligation to claim his place as the new laird of Clan MacPherson. But when Shane encounters a lass—a Valkyrie in both temperament and foul tongue!—in trouble, he puts title and duty aside to defend her... Lindsay Wallace would rather die than call the MacPherson lands her home—let alone their horrid clan. She just has to survive a month with her vile uncle before being married off as a peace offering between the Wallaces and MacPhersons. The only person she can trust is a simple soldier who is strong of body and heart. She has no interest in marrying her betrothed...so why not give in to the temptation of a soldier’s kiss? But promises made can’t be broken or forgotten. And as shadows and war rise once again in the Highlands, Shane and Lindsay must find the courage to face their deepest secrets and their duty...before both love and clan are ripped apart.

Highland Bride

Highland Bride

Author: Hannah Howell

Publisher: Kensington Publishing Corp.

Published: 2013-03-22

Total Pages: 354

ISBN-13: 1420134337

DOWNLOAD EBOOK

Though she has yet to be courted by any man, spirited Gillyanne Murray decides the time has come to visit the dower lands gifted to her by her father's kinsmen. She arrives to find the small keep surrounded by three lairds, each one vying for her hand. . .and property. Though resolved to refuse them all, the threat of battle on her threshold forces her to boldly choose a suitor: Sir Connor MacEnroy, a handsome, daring knight of few words. As his wife, Gillyanne is stunned by his terse, cold distance-and her own yearning to feel passion in his arms. Now, bringing her healing touch to a land and a keep ravaged by treachery and secret enemies, she dares to reach out for the one thing she fears she may forever be denied. . .her husband's closely guarded heart. Praise for Hannah Howell and her Highland novels. . . "Few authors portray the Scottish highlands as lovingly or colorfully as Hannah Howell." -Publishers Weekly "Expert storyteller Howell pens another Highland winner." -Romantic Times

The Highlander Takes a Bride

The Highlander Takes a Bride

Author: Lynsay Sands

Publisher: HarperCollins

Published: 2015-07-28

Total Pages: 200

ISBN-13: 0062273604

DOWNLOAD EBOOK

A bold, seductive laird meets his passionate match in a scintillating Highland romance from New York Times bestselling author Lynsay Sands Sword fighting, swearing, and riding astride come naturally to Saidh Buchanan. Simpering and holding her tongue— definitely not. Raised alongside seven boisterous brothers, Saidh has little interest in saddling herself with a husband . . . until she glimpses the new Laird MacDonnell bathing naked in the loch. Though she's far from a proper lady, the brawny Highlander makes Saidh feel every inch a woman. She has an angel's looks, a warrior's temper, and seeks out his kisses with wanton eagerness. Little wonder that Greer is intrigued by his comely guest. When reckless desire overtakes them, he's more than willing to make an honest woman of her. But Saidh is the target of a hidden enemy, and Greer faces the battle of his life to safeguard the woman he wants above all others.

Highland Bride

Highland Bride

Author: Amanda Scott

Publisher: Forever

Published: 2003-02-01

Total Pages: 448

ISBN-13: 9780446612661

DOWNLOAD EBOOK

When Barbara McRae is abducted on her way home to the Highlands from the Scottish court at Stirling, she cannot believe her captor is Francis Dalcross, son of the local sheriff and a suitor she had fancied mere days before. Just as he is about to claim her, she is rescued by a masked swordsman, the legendary Black Fox, who leaves her with a silver coin, a kiss and an insatiable desire to know his true identity. Featuring characters from the previous Secret Clan book, HIGHLAND BRIDE is a retelling of the Zorro story that will have romance readers wondering "Who is that masked man and what secret is he hiding?"

The Warrior's Bride

The Warrior's Bride

Author: Amanda Scott

Publisher: Forever

Published: 2014-02-25

Total Pages: 236

ISBN-13: 1455514373

DOWNLOAD EBOOK

MAN ON A MISSION Robert MacAulay, heir to the influential Baron of Ardincaple, will risk everything to help his father and his clan. But when Rob becomes involved in a legal tempest stirred by an irresistibly maddening lady, his mission is threatened before it begins . . . RECKLESS LADY Lady Muriella MacFarlan is impulsive, mercurial, and sometimes illogical. She is a spinner, not just of yarns and threads but also of stories. She can gild the lily or tell a half-truth. When her active imagination lands her in the suds, she's forced to turn to the ever truthful and blunt-spoken Rob for help. Their destinies now entwined, Rob and Muriella may discover that love is one truth that cannot be denied . . .

The Highland Heir

The Highland Heir

Author: Allison B. Hanson

Publisher: Allison B. Hanson

Published: 2023-10-17

Total Pages: 214

ISBN-13:

DOWNLOAD EBOOK

Kieran has spent his life living in the shadow of his late older brother. Brody had been the heir his father had loved and wanted, while Kieran was born to a woman his father despised for her betrayal. Kieran has only ever felt the bond of family with his best friend, Ella. Ella knew one day Kieran would be called on to do his duty to his clan and marry for an alliance. But she never expected his engagement would suddenly force her to see him in such a different way. They’d known each other all their lives, but aside from one exploratory kiss, she had never been attracted to him as a woman is to a man. Until now. As the time comes for Kieran to marry, he realizes he has feelings he shouldn’t have for the lass who’s been by his side all his life. When the marriage contract is breached, Kieran hopes it means freedom for them to be together, but instead, it leads to war and a secret that will change their lives forever.
